China‘s Enduring Dance Culture: A Journey Through History, Traditions, and Contemporary Expressions103
China's rich cultural heritage extends far beyond its vast landscapes and architectural wonders. At its heart lies a vibrant dance tradition that spans centuries, showcasing the country's diverse ethnicities, geographic regions, and historical influences.
Ancient Roots and Ritual Origins
The origins of Chinese dance can be traced back to ancient rituals and folk customs. The "Yang Ge" dance, for example, originated as a form of agrarian worship, while the "Dragon Dance" symbolized power and prosperity. These early forms laid the foundation for the development of more elaborate and refined dance styles.
Classical Traditions: Courtly and Regional
During imperial times, courtly dance flourished as a form of artistic expression and cultural preservation. The "Kunqu" opera, known for its elegant movements and elaborate costumes, became an iconic symbol of Chinese classical dance. Regional dance forms also emerged, reflecting the diverse cultures and traditions of China's different provinces.
The Golden Age of Beijing Opera
In the 18th and 19th centuries, Beijing Opera experienced a golden age, becoming a beloved form of entertainment across the country. The opera's elaborate choreography, colorful costumes, and captivating storytelling captured the imagination of millions.
Modern Transformations: Ballet and Contemporary
In the 20th century, Western influences began to shape Chinese dance. Ballet was introduced, leading to a new style known as "Chinese Classical Ballet," which combined Western techniques with traditional Chinese aesthetics.
Contemporary Explorations and Global Connections
Contemporary Chinese dance has emerged as an innovative and expressive form that incorporates elements from both traditional and modern sources. Chinese choreographers have achieved international acclaim for their groundbreaking works that explore contemporary issues and push the boundaries of dance.
The Role of the Chinese Culture and Tourism Ministry
The Chinese Culture and Tourism Ministry plays a vital role in promoting and safeguarding China's dance heritage. Through funding, research, and cultural exchanges, the ministry supports dance companies, schools, and festivals nationwide.
Preservation, Education, and Future Prospects
Preserving and传承 Chinese dance is of paramount importance for safeguarding the country's cultural identity. The Ministry of Culture and Tourism and other organizations are actively involved in documenting and teaching traditional dance forms, ensuring their legacy for future generations.
Conclusion
China's dance culture is a testament to the country's rich history, vibrant traditions, and enduring artistic spirit. From ancient rituals to contemporary explorations, Chinese dance continues to evolve and inspire, connecting people across cultures and generations.
